Model: Deco X50 - PoE  
Hardware Version: V2
Firmware Version: 1.4.4 Build 20240821 Rel. 72028

Hi,

I purchased two "Deco X50-PoE" products to install in the two-floors house and a "Deco X50-Outdoor", to install on the roof.

In my TIM (provider) router, i therefore installed the two "Deco X50-PoE", very easily and via a PoE access point and Mesh system, and everything is made clear and visible both on the mobile app of my Android phone and from web to the URL "http://tplinkdeco.net" ("Ground Floor", "First Floor").
Subsequently I also connected the Outdoor product to the network, apparently easily (and the LED is correctly green and with the name "Roof"), but on the app side i don't see it, while accessing the URL from the web "http://tplinkdeco.net" i can see it. However, i see clients connected to the Outdoor product 
How can I also see the Outdoor product in the map and in the list of devices? Did I miss any steps?

Re:Deco X50 PoE with X50 Outdoor - Problem in app-Solution
4 hours ago - last edited 4 hours ago

Hi @David-TP , yes, i have resolved yesterday night smiley

I removed (i.e. simply detached the Ethernet cable) all the satellite DECOs from the TP-Link switch, leaving only the "main" active, thus the update procedure on the "main" DECO was successful.
Subsequently I reattached the Ethernet cable to the switch of all satellite DECOs, opened the app and everything was visible correctly.
